Brainstorming and Mind Mapping

Brainstorming is a visual approach for collecting ideas for a manuscript. Regardless of whether one writes fiction or non-fiction, note-taking is essential. For brainstorming and mind mapping, some popular tools include:

  • Miro - Offers a free plan, versatile for brainstorming and real-time collaboration on boards with sticky notes, diagrams, and mind maps.
  • MindMeister - Popular for team collaboration with a free version supporting up to 3 mind maps, supports sharing and editing online.
  • Coggle - Free plan available, easy for quick and simple mind maps ideal for individuals or teams.
  • EdrawMind - Provides free plan options with powerful diagramming and mind mapping features.
  • XMind - Best for solo brainstorming and offline use, offers multiple layouts like radial and fishbone, plus note-taking integration.

Outlining

Outlines are a traditional method for organizing knowledge on a topic. Outlining is valuable for curating thoughts on subtopics of a theme once a general outline is established. Tools like MindMeister, XMind, and Miro support hierarchical structuring that can be used for outlining ideas and plans. Google Docs (mentioned in collaboration tools) also supports outlining through its document structure feature in real-time collaborative mode.

Digital Note-Taking

Digital note-taking boosts learning and is an important approach to remembering and activating knowledge. Some top modern note-taking apps include:

  • Notion AI - Focused on powerful organizational and AI-assisted features.
  • Capacities - Known for its AI features and integration with mind maps.
  • XMind - Includes integrated note-taking, allowing users to jot ideas and drag them into mind maps.
  • Google Docs - Supports note-taking and collaboration in real-time.

These tools vary in features and pricing models, with many offering free versions or trials to get started. Your choice may depend on whether you prioritize collaboration, offline use, AI integration, or specific export formats.
